Vanessa Hudgens Links Up With Jimmy Fallon to Sing 'Friends' Theme Song

The 28-year-old former Disney Channel star taps the 'Tonight Show' host to perform an acoustic rendition of the series' theme song, 'I'll Be There for You'.

Vanessa Hudgens will be there for you. Stopping by "The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on" to promote her new TV series "Powerless", Hudgens linked up with host Jimmy Fallon to pay tribute to NBC's biggest sitcom "Friends".

"Thursday night NBC had some of the biggest sitcoms in the history of television," Fallon said, before the two started listing shows that were popular on Thursday night including "Seinfeld", "Cheers" and "Friends". Hudgens and Fallon then decided to sing an acoustic rendition of "Friends" theme song, "I'll Be There for You".

Donning a cabernet-colored lace-up maxi dress, the former Disney Channel star sang the song while acoustic guitar was playing in the background. Complete with hand clapping, the two slowed down the song as they gave more emotional feeling.

Earlier this week, Hudgens honored his late father Gregory, who died of cancer about a year ago. Taking to Instagram, the 28-year-old beauty shared a sweet message. "He's my angel looking down on me and I know how proud he is," so she wrote. "I keep trucking on but still feel his presence in my heart. And there he will forever stay."

As you may already know, Hudgens stars on the upcoming "Powerless". It is an action comedy series developed by Ben Queen for NBC and the first sitcom series set within the world of the DC Comic. Vanessa is cast as Emily Locke, Director of Research & Development for Wayne Security. She will be joined by the likes of Danny Pudi, Alan Tudyk and Christina Kirk among others. The series is set to premiere on February 2.
